在当今信息化时代,网站已成为企业和个人展示形象的重要窗口。随着互联网的迅猛发展,网站的复杂性不断增加,如何编写规范的代码也显得尤为重要。网站代码编写规范不仅提高了代码的可读性和可维护性,还能有效降低错误率,提升项目的整体效率。 在本文中,我们将探讨网站代码编写规范的重点内容。

1. 代码风格

编写清晰、一致的代码风格是确保团队成员能够快速理解和维护代码的基础。以下是一些基本的代码风格规范:

  • 缩进:建议使用两个或四个空格进行缩进,避免使用制表符(Tab),以确保在不同编辑器中显示一致。
  • 命名约定:变量、函数和类的命名应清晰且具有描述性。通常使用小写字母加下划线(snake_case)或大写字母开头的驼峰命名法(CamelCase)来区分。
  • 注释:适当的注释可以帮助后续开发者快速理解代码的逻辑。建议使用自然语言简洁描述代码的功能,不要对每一行代码都添加注释。

2. HTML 结构

HTML 是网站的基础结构,良好的 HTML 编写规范不仅有助于搜索引擎优化(SEO),也能提高用户体验。遵循以下规范可以提升 HTML 的质量:

  • 语义化标签:使用语义化标签(如 <header>, <footer>, <article>, <section>)有助于搜索引擎抓取并理解页面内容。
  • 合理嵌套:确保标签的合理嵌套,避免过多的内联元素,这样可以增强页面的可读性。
  • 属性使用:对于可用的属性,如 alttitle,务必添加,能够改善网站的无障碍性和SEO效果。

3. CSS 规范

CSS(层叠样式表)负责网站的视觉表现,良好的 CSS 编写规范有助于维护和扩展样式。以下是一些基本的 CSS 规范:

  • 选择器的使用:尽量使用简单的选择器,避免过深的嵌套,减少对性能的影响。同时,使用类选择器而非标签选择器能提高复用性。
  • 属性排序:按照字母顺序或分组排序属性(如布局、盒模型、文字等分组)可以提高阅读性,让新开发者轻松找到所需设置。
  • 避免冗余的样式:尽量避免重复样式,可以通过创建公共类来实现样式复用,从而减少 CSS 的体积。

4. JavaScript 规范

JavaScript 是网站交互和动态表现的重要组成部分,遵循良好的 JavaScript 编写规范可以提升代码的可读性和可维护性。建议遵循以下规则:

  • ES6+ 语法:使用现代 JavaScript 特性(如箭头函数、模板字符串、解构赋值等)来提高代码简洁性和可读性。
  • 模块化:将代码分成多个模块,可以提高可维护性,并降低代码耦合度,使用 importexport 语法模块化代码。
  • 错误处理:尽量使用 try...catch 语句捕捉异常,以便于调试和维护。

5. 版本控制

在团队合作中,版本控制是必不可少的工具,能够有效追踪代码的变更,协作开发中尤为重要。以下是一些版本控制的最佳实践:

  • 提交信息:合理撰写提交信息,包括修改内容、问题描述等,这能帮助团队迅速了解更改的目的。
  • 分支管理:采用分支模型(如 Git Flow)管理多个开发任务,避免直接在主分支上开发,确保主分支的稳定性。
  • 定期合并:建议开发者定期将分支合并到主分支,防止出现较大的合并冲突,保持代码库的健康。

6. 安全规范

在编写网站代码时,安全性 是不容忽视的重要因素。以下是一些基本的安全编写规范:

  • 输入验证:务必对用户输入进行严格的验证和过滤,以防止 SQL 注入、XSS 等攻击。
  • 使用 HTTPS:确保网站使用 HTTPS 加密传输数据,保护用户隐私和网站数据的安全。
  • 更新依赖包:定期检查并更新项目中的外部依赖包,修补已知的安全漏洞。

遵循规范的网站代码编写实践对于项目的成功至关重要。从团队协作到代码的长期维护,每一个细节都影响着网站的整体性能和用户体验。随着技术的发展,这些规范也可能会不断更新,因此保持敏锐的行业洞察力和学习能力是每位开发者应具备的素质。通过遵循这些网站代码编写规范,我们可以促进项目的持续改进,提高工作效率,进而为用户提供更好的服务体验。